Daha fazla bilgi
Temiz olanlar temiz olanlar içindir N r S resi 26 Açıklamayı oku shorts m..
- youtube video öneriler içerik en iyiler keşfet öne çıkan
- Youtube`da İzle
- Kanalı Ziyaret Et
Programlama:
Programlama, günümüz dünyasında giderek artan bir öneme sahip, oldukça geniş ve karmaşık bir alandır. Sadece bilgisayarlar için kod yazmak değil, problem çözme, analitik düşünme ve yaratıcılığı bir araya getiren güçlü bir araçtır. Bu yazıda, programlamanın temel prensiplerinden, farklı programlama dillerine ve uygulama alanlarına kadar geniş bir yelpazede ele alacağız. Programlamanın büyülü dünyasına dalmaya hazır olun.
Bir program, bilgisayarın anlayabileceği bir dilde yazılmış, belirli görevleri yerine getirmek için bir dizi talimat kümesidir. Bu talimatlar, mantıksal akış ve algoritmalar kullanılarak oluşturulur. Algoritma, bir problemi çözmek için izlenecek adımların adım adım açıklamasıdır. Programlamada, problemi analiz etmek, uygun algoritmayı seçmek ve bunu bir programlama dili kullanarak koda dönüştürmek hayati önem taşır.
Programlama dilleri, bilgisayarlarla iletişim kurmak için kullanılan formal dillerdir. Her dilin kendine özgü sözdizimi (syntax) ve anlamsal (semantik) kuralları vardır. Yüksek seviyeli diller (örneğin, Python, Java, C#) insan tarafından daha kolay anlaşılırken, düşük seviyeli diller (örneğin, Assembly) donanıma daha yakın çalışır ve daha fazla kontrol sağlar. Python'un kolay öğrenilebilirliği ve geniş kütüphaneleri ile web geliştirmeden veri bilimine kadar birçok alanda kullanımı yaygındır. Java, platform bağımsızlığıyla bilinen, büyük ölçekli uygulamalar için tercih edilen bir dildir. C#, özellikle Microsoft ekosisteminde yaygın olarak kullanılan güçlü bir dildir. C ve C++, performans gerektiren sistem programlama ve oyun geliştirmede sıklıkla kullanılır. Bunlar sadece birkaç örnek olup, yüzlerce farklı programlama dili mevcuttur. Doğru dili seçmek, projenin gereksinimlerine ve geliştiricinin deneyimine bağlıdır.
Programlama, sadece bilgisayar bilimleriyle sınırlı değildir. Günümüzde, birçok farklı alanda programlamanın gücünden faydalanılmaktadır. Web geliştirme, mobil uygulama geliştirme, oyun geliştirme, veri bilimi, yapay zeka, makine öğrenmesi, otomasyon ve daha birçok alanda programcıların rolü giderek artmaktadır. Örneğin, bir web geliştirici, HTML, CSS ve JavaScript gibi dilleri kullanarak etkileşimli web siteleri oluşturur. Mobil uygulama geliştiricileri, iOS veya Android platformları için uygulamalar geliştirirler. Veri bilimcileri, büyük veri kümelerini analiz etmek ve anlamlı sonuçlar çıkarmak için programlama becerilerini kullanırlar. Yapay zeka ve makine öğrenmesi alanlarında ise, karmaşık algoritmalar ve modellerin oluşturulması için programlama temel bir gerekliliktir.
Programlamayı öğrenmek, sabır, azim ve sürekli öğrenme isteği gerektiren bir süreçtir. Başlangıç seviyesinde basit programlar yazarak başlayıp, zamanla daha karmaşık projeler geliştirerek becerilerinizi geliştirebilirsiniz. Çevrimiçi kurslar, kitaplar ve pratik uygulamalar, öğrenme sürecinde size yardımcı olacaktır. Programlama topluluklarına katılarak, diğer programcılarla iletişim kurmak ve bilgi paylaşımında bulunmak da öğrenme sürecini hızlandıracaktır.
Programlama, yalnızca teknik bir beceri değil, aynı zamanda analitik düşünme, problem çözme ve yaratıcılığı geliştiren bir süreçtir. Bir problemi analiz etmek, etkili bir çözüm bulmak ve bunu koda dönüştürmek, düşünme yeteneğinizi güçlendirir. Programlamayı öğrenmek, dünyayı farklı bir bakış açısıyla görmenizi ve çevrenizdeki teknolojileri daha iyi anlamanızı sağlar. Bu beceri, günümüzün hızlı gelişen teknolojik dünyasında her alanda avantaj sağlayacak, size sayısız fırsat sunacaktır.
Sonuç olarak, programlama, sadece bir meslek değil, aynı zamanda bir zanaat, bir sanat ve bir problem çözme aracıdır. Birçok farklı alanda uygulanabilirliği ve sunduğu yaratıcı olanaklarla, programlamanın sihirli dünyasına adım atmak, geleceğinizi şekillendirmenize yardımcı olacak önemli bir adım olacaktır. Yaratıcılığınızı ortaya koyun, kod yazın ve dünyayı değiştirmeye başlayın.
Programlamanın Sihirli Dünyasına Bir Yolculuk: Kodun Ötesinde Yatan Güç
Programlama, günümüz dünyasında giderek artan bir öneme sahip, oldukça geniş ve karmaşık bir alandır. Sadece bilgisayarlar için kod yazmak değil, problem çözme, analitik düşünme ve yaratıcılığı bir araya getiren güçlü bir araçtır. Bu yazıda, programlamanın temel prensiplerinden, farklı programlama dillerine ve uygulama alanlarına kadar geniş bir yelpazede ele alacağız. Programlamanın büyülü dünyasına dalmaya hazır olun.
Bir program, bilgisayarın anlayabileceği bir dilde yazılmış, belirli görevleri yerine getirmek için bir dizi talimat kümesidir. Bu talimatlar, mantıksal akış ve algoritmalar kullanılarak oluşturulur. Algoritma, bir problemi çözmek için izlenecek adımların adım adım açıklamasıdır. Programlamada, problemi analiz etmek, uygun algoritmayı seçmek ve bunu bir programlama dili kullanarak koda dönüştürmek hayati önem taşır.
Programlama dilleri, bilgisayarlarla iletişim kurmak için kullanılan formal dillerdir. Her dilin kendine özgü sözdizimi (syntax) ve anlamsal (semantik) kuralları vardır. Yüksek seviyeli diller (örneğin, Python, Java, C#) insan tarafından daha kolay anlaşılırken, düşük seviyeli diller (örneğin, Assembly) donanıma daha yakın çalışır ve daha fazla kontrol sağlar. Python'un kolay öğrenilebilirliği ve geniş kütüphaneleri ile web geliştirmeden veri bilimine kadar birçok alanda kullanımı yaygındır. Java, platform bağımsızlığıyla bilinen, büyük ölçekli uygulamalar için tercih edilen bir dildir. C#, özellikle Microsoft ekosisteminde yaygın olarak kullanılan güçlü bir dildir. C ve C++, performans gerektiren sistem programlama ve oyun geliştirmede sıklıkla kullanılır. Bunlar sadece birkaç örnek olup, yüzlerce farklı programlama dili mevcuttur. Doğru dili seçmek, projenin gereksinimlerine ve geliştiricinin deneyimine bağlıdır.
Programlama, sadece bilgisayar bilimleriyle sınırlı değildir. Günümüzde, birçok farklı alanda programlamanın gücünden faydalanılmaktadır. Web geliştirme, mobil uygulama geliştirme, oyun geliştirme, veri bilimi, yapay zeka, makine öğrenmesi, otomasyon ve daha birçok alanda programcıların rolü giderek artmaktadır. Örneğin, bir web geliştirici, HTML, CSS ve JavaScript gibi dilleri kullanarak etkileşimli web siteleri oluşturur. Mobil uygulama geliştiricileri, iOS veya Android platformları için uygulamalar geliştirirler. Veri bilimcileri, büyük veri kümelerini analiz etmek ve anlamlı sonuçlar çıkarmak için programlama becerilerini kullanırlar. Yapay zeka ve makine öğrenmesi alanlarında ise, karmaşık algoritmalar ve modellerin oluşturulması için programlama temel bir gerekliliktir.
Programlamayı öğrenmek, sabır, azim ve sürekli öğrenme isteği gerektiren bir süreçtir. Başlangıç seviyesinde basit programlar yazarak başlayıp, zamanla daha karmaşık projeler geliştirerek becerilerinizi geliştirebilirsiniz. Çevrimiçi kurslar, kitaplar ve pratik uygulamalar, öğrenme sürecinde size yardımcı olacaktır. Programlama topluluklarına katılarak, diğer programcılarla iletişim kurmak ve bilgi paylaşımında bulunmak da öğrenme sürecini hızlandıracaktır.
Programlama, yalnızca teknik bir beceri değil, aynı zamanda analitik düşünme, problem çözme ve yaratıcılığı geliştiren bir süreçtir. Bir problemi analiz etmek, etkili bir çözüm bulmak ve bunu koda dönüştürmek, düşünme yeteneğinizi güçlendirir. Programlamayı öğrenmek, dünyayı farklı bir bakış açısıyla görmenizi ve çevrenizdeki teknolojileri daha iyi anlamanızı sağlar. Bu beceri, günümüzün hızlı gelişen teknolojik dünyasında her alanda avantaj sağlayacak, size sayısız fırsat sunacaktır.
Sonuç olarak, programlama, sadece bir meslek değil, aynı zamanda bir zanaat, bir sanat ve bir problem çözme aracıdır. Birçok farklı alanda uygulanabilirliği ve sunduğu yaratıcı olanaklarla, programlamanın sihirli dünyasına adım atmak, geleceğinizi şekillendirmenize yardımcı olacak önemli bir adım olacaktır. Yaratıcılığınızı ortaya koyun, kod yazın ve dünyayı değiştirmeye başlayın.
